That's incorrect. Ironically, I am/was (depending who you ask) a hindu "sadhu".

Karma is NOT fate. There are two reasons why.

1) Fate is something caused by someone or something else that you MUST endure. Karma on the other hand is something that you have created yourself. Your own actions create your own karma - not "god" or anyone besides yourself.

2) Fate is something inescapable. Karma is not an "occurrence" but an influence. Karma is the influences that will act upon you according to your past actions. It is entirely up to your free will how you react to those influences and what you make of them. Depending on how you deal with your influences, you create good / bad / transcendent karma going forward.
